    Duties & Responsibilities
    • Project Estimating (Take-Off & Analysis)
    • Project Scheduling (Manpower scheduling)
    • Manage RFIs (Requests for Information)
    • Prepare Submittal Packages
    • Manage Flow of Contractor provided submittal data
    • Assist in data population of forms
    • Prepare Project Progress Billings
    • Assist in Technical Analysis, Trouble shooting, and problem solving of HVAC Air Equipment, HVAC Piping Equipment Systems, HVAC & Plumbing Equipment
    Qualifications & Requirements
    • Basic working knowledge HVAC & Plumbing Design & System OperationBasic working knowledge of Commercial & Industrial construction sequences
    • Basic working knowledge of construction estimatingBasic working knowledge of testing procedures for HVAC systems.
    • Basic working knowledge of ASHRAE data & guidelines
    • Average proficiency with MS Project scheduling program
    • Average proficiency with MS Access or other database programs
    • Above average proficiency with MS Excel & Word
    • Above average proficiency with Internet
    • Above average verbal & writing skills
    • Above average organizational skills in handling & archiving technical data
    • Recommended that the candidate have bachelor’s degree in Mechanical Engineering, Construction Management, Other Engineering Disciplines (Civil, Industrial, or Structural), and/or 5 years industry experience as a Construction Project Engineer
    • Candidate should be able to demonstrate experience with project administration, project scheduling, productivity analysis, project cost control accounting, plus equipment & material procurement.
